The Misconceptions of Free Trade's Impact

This chapter examines the unjustified criticisms of free trade and its effects on the middle class, countering claims of poor economic performance. The speakers argue that both the U.S. and its trade partners have actually benefited from trade agreements, urging a recognition of these advantages to avoid detrimental trade policies.
